MORENO ROJAS, Rafael et al. Estimation of the daily nutrients distribution in the spanish standard diet. []. , 31, 6, pp.2660-2667. ISSN 1699-5198.  https://dx.doi.org/10.3305/nh.2015.31.6.8896.

Based on the raw data from the Spanish intake, have made the necessary changes and groupings to establish nutritional content per serving as percentages, regarding the total daily intake of each individual surveyed (n = 3000). Also, it was found the effect of the rating factors (sex, age and location) on the distribution of these percentages. The result indicates that individuals below 25 year should be considered as different groups, front those above that age; and locality effect (treated as random factor rather than fixed) causes differences in the distribution of nutrients between food daily intakes. However, the sex was was not relevant to the anecdotal footage found in statistically significant differences. Percentage distribution of individual nutrients between different food outlets is proposed.
